JINJER’s Tatiana Schmayluk Opens Up About Music, Influences, and Life in Exclusive Interview with Matt Heafy (TRIVIUM)


In a candid conversation with Matt Heafy (Trivium), JINJER’s powerhouse vocalist Tatiana Schmayluk delves into the music, memories, and inspirations that shaped her unique artistic vision. From her mother’s vinyl collection of Soviet cartoon soundtracks to her father’s love for Soviet rock, Tatiana paints a vivid picture of how early exposure to diverse sounds informed her musical sensibilities.

The interview explores Tatiana’s wide-ranging influences, from the genre-defining aggression of Linkin Park’s Hybrid Theory—her personal favorite album—to the raw energy of Limp Bizkit, Rage Against the Machine, Papa Roach, The Offspring, Blink-182, and Korn. Inspired by Korn, she even began wearing dreadlocks, a visual expression of her connection to the music that shaped her. These artists, alongside JINJER’s progressive tendencies, have contributed to the band’s signature blend of technical prowess and emotional intensity.
